A young Bowie speaks to his publicist... The first footage from the upcoming David Bowie biopic Stadust has been released – you can watch it below.
Announced early last year, the film will follow Bowie (played by Johnny Flynn) on his first trip to the US in 1971; the visit that is said to have inspired the creation of his Ziggy Stardust alter-ego.
Today (April 15), the first glimpse of the movie was shared by Variety.
